Also to know is, how do you clean a diverter valve?

Remove the sink faucet diverter valve from the hole in the faucet body with needle-nose pliers. Soak the diverter for an hour or two in vinegar to break down the mineral deposits. Using a small brush, carefully clean the area on the faucet body where the diverter sits to remove any deposits or blockages from the area.

Why did my faucet stop working?

You may have low pressure at the faucet because a valve is partially closed somewhere else in the house, perhaps because someone was doing plumbing repairs. The low pressure may also be the result of mineral deposits in the pipes. A more troublesome cause of low water pressure is a leaking or burst pipe.

What is a diverter valve?

A shower diverter, also known as a diverter valve, is a valve that diverts the flow of water from the bathtub faucet to the shower head. Thus, a diverter valve allows you to have a shower and a bathtub in the same space.

Are shower cartridges universal?

Cartridges aren't interchangeable among different faucets, so if you decide you need a replacement, you need to know its part number so you can order it from your plumbing supplier or online. That number is usually available on the manufacturer's website in the online version of the owner's manual for your faucet.

Where is the diverter on a kitchen sink?

The mechanism that controls the flow of water is a small valve called a diverter valve. It is situated inside the body of the faucet, usually directly under the base of the swing spout, as shown in the drawing.

Can you replace just the sprayer on a kitchen sink?

Replace a sink sprayer head and hose Use an open-end or basin wrench to unscrew the sink sprayer hose from the hose nipple. Pull the old sink sprayer and hose out of the sink grommet. Slide the new sink hose through the grommet on top of the sink and reconnect it to the faucet.

Why does my kitchen sink sprayer not work?

Inside your faucet, there's a “diverter” valve, which stops the water flow to the spout and sends it to the sprayer when you press the sink sprayer head's trigger. To check this, remove the sink sprayer head and turn on the faucet. If the water flow out of the hose is weak, the diverter is to blame.
